Our new synthesis of octakis(3-chloropropyl)octasilsesquioxane (1) is based on a two-stage hydrolytic condensation of 3-chloropropyltrimethoxysilane. This enables the selective formation of the desired product more rapidly (4 days), in comparison to methods used to date (5 weeks), while the yield (35%) is comparable. The process is conducted in methanolic solution, with the first stage being acid hydrolysis and the second stage condensation in the presence of di-n-butyltin dilaurate as a catalyst.
